What happens with a dilation that is greater than 1?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Pepsi [2]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The image is an enlargement

Step-by-step explanation:

Tpy6a [65]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

A dilation is a transformation that produces an image that is the same shape as the original, but is a different size. A dilation that creates a larger image is called an enlargement. ... If the scale factor is greater than 1, the image is an enlargement (a stretch).

Complete question :

Standardized tests: In a particular year, the mean score on the ACT test was 19.3 and the standard deviation was 5.3. The mean score on the SAT mathematics test was 532 and the standard deviation was 128. The distributions of both scores were approximately bell-shaped. Round the answers to at least two decimal places. Part: 0/4 Part 1 of 4 (a) Find the z-score for an ACT score of 26. The Z-score for an ACT score of 26 is

Answer:

1.26

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that:

For ACT:

Mean score, m = 19.3

Standard deviation, s = 5.3

Zscore for ACT score of 26;

Using the Zscore formula :

(x - mean) / standard deviation

x = 26

Zscore :

(26 - 19.3) / 5.3

= 6.7 / 5.3

= 1.2641509

= 1.26
